Elevating Your Avatar Beyond Standard Skins
The primary allure of this modification lies in its ability to layer complex cosmetic items over your standard skin texture. While many players rely solely on pixel-art skins, Cosmetica introduces a robust system of wearable accessories. We are talking about high-resolution capes and elytra designs that support resolutions up to 2048x1024 pixels, ensuring crisp details even when viewed up close. For those who love motion, the mod also supports animated capes with frames up to 1024x512, bringing a dynamic life to your back as you soar through the skies or explore dense forests.
But the customization goes far beyond back accessories. The mod integrates shoulder companions, stylish hats, and intricate back bling that sits perfectly within the voxel aesthetic. One of the most innovative features is the "lore" line, a secondary text string that floats above your username. This is a game-changer for community interaction, allowing you to display your Discord tag, stream URL, preferred pronouns, or a custom title. It eliminates the need for constant chat explanations, letting other players understand your context instantly.

Seamless Integration with Popular Client Ecosystems
A common fear when installing new modifications is breaking existing setups or losing access to favorite items from other platforms. Cosmetica addresses this by acting as a universal hub for external cosmetics. It does not operate in a vacuum; instead, it proudly supports cloaks and items from a vast array of popular clients and services. You can seamlessly integrate assets from Cloaks+, OptiFine, LabyMod, Mantle, MinecraftCapes.net, Arc Capes, Wyntills, Lunar Client, and 5zig. Each source can be configured independently, meaning you do not have to abandon the visual identity you have cultivated over years of playing on specific clients.

Installation, Compatibility, and Community
Getting started with Cosmetica Mod for Minecraft: Cosmetics Like PvP Clients for Minecraft is straightforward, provided you check your environment first. The mod is designed to work with modern mod loaders, primarily Fabric and Quilt, across a wide range of recent game versions. Always verify the specific version requirements in the official documentation before proceeding. Once installed, the mod elegantly replaces the standard skin configuration screen with its own dedicated sections. In-game, you can access the full menu quickly by pressing the Right Shift key, a shortcut that becomes second nature after a few sessions, allowing for rapid outfit changes between raids, construction projects, and arena fights.
